Co-authored-by: Copilot <223556219+Copilot@users.noreply.github.com> * Python: Isolate per-package mypy cache in test-typing fan-out The parallel test-typing fan-out runs many mypy processes concurrently, all defaulting to a single shared ./.mypy_cache. Concurrent writes corrupt the cache and mypy aborts with INTERNAL ERROR (intermittently, depending on worker timing) -- which is why CI's Test Typing job failed on a shifting set of packages while a single-package run was fine. Give each mypy invocation an isolated cache dir keyed by its target paths so incremental caching still works per package without races. Other checkers (zuban/pyrefly/ty/pyright) maintain their own caches and are unaffected. Co-authored-by: Copilot <223556219+Copilot@users.noreply.github.com> * Python: Accept plain-text body in Azure Functions workflow/run endpoint The workflow_orchestrator already accepts plain strings as well as JSON objects via context.get_input(), but the start_workflow_orchestration HTTP handler only accepted JSON and returned 400 for any non-JSON body. This made the functions integration tests that POST text/plain to /api/workflow/run (e.g. test_09_workflow_shared_state) fail consistently with 400 != 202. Fall back to the raw request body (decoded as UTF-8) when the body is not JSON, rejecting only a truly empty body. The JSON path is unchanged.
